Table 4 Patients with prescriptions exceeding the recommended daily dose at 6 months by intervention and control group

From: How to improve drug dosing for patients with renal impairment in primary care - a cluster-randomized controlled trial

Variable

Intervention group (N = 198)

Control group (N = 206)

Estimated model adjusted ICC

Adjusted OR (95% CI)

p-value

Patients with ≥1 prescription exceeding recommended maximum dose [N] (%)

38 (19.2)

71 (34.5)

0.001

0.46 (0.26;0.82)

0.008

Patients with ≥1 prescription exceeding recommended standard dose by >30% [N] (%)

94 (47.5)

121 (58.7)

0.039

0.66 (0.36;1.21)

0.180

  1. Adjusted for underlying diagnosis, age, gender, serum creatinine, N patients with ≥1 prescription exceeding recommended maximum or standard dose at baseline.
